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/288.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 从cURL发帖:HTTP\u X\u请求\u_Php_Ajax_Curl - Fatal编程技术网

Php 从cURL发帖:HTTP\u X\u请求\u

Php 从cURL发帖:HTTP\u X\u请求\u,php,ajax,curl,Php,Ajax,Curl,我正在通过编程将一个表单发布到一个PHP表单处理脚本中。我有没有办法让表单处理脚本认为这篇文章是由ajax完成的?表单处理程序当前在$服务器中检查HTTP_X_请求的_,以实现特殊的仅ajax逻辑。我需要在使用cURL发布到表单时执行这些代码 curl -H "X-Requested-With: XMLHttpRequest" ... 这会将标题“X-request-With”与您的请求一起发送。值(“XMLHttpRequest”)随后可通过PHP cURL在$\u服务器['HTTP\u X

我正在通过编程将一个表单发布到一个PHP表单处理脚本中。我有没有办法让表单处理脚本认为这篇文章是由ajax完成的?表单处理程序当前在$服务器中检查HTTP_X_请求的_,以实现特殊的仅ajax逻辑。我需要在使用cURL发布到表单时执行这些代码

curl -H "X-Requested-With: XMLHttpRequest" ...
这会将标题“X-request-With”与您的请求一起发送。值(“XMLHttpRequest”)随后可通过PHP cURL在
$\u服务器['HTTP\u X\u requested\u WITH']

中获得


虽然这不是问题的答案,但这是我谷歌搜索的答案。谢谢
$ch = curl_init();
curl_setopt($ch, CURLOPT_HTTPHEADER, array("X-Requested-With: XMLHttpRequest"));
$result = curl_exec ($ch);
curl_close ($ch);